| CRN Awards 2011
Software Vendor of the Year For the overall contribution that Microsoft is making to business development in the channel, in terms of its product range and development, channel and marketing programmes, and service and support
|
| IT Pro Awards 2011
Vendor of the Year In recognition of how Microsoft has excelled over the last nine months and gone beyond being a supplier of goods and services to a trusted and fruitful vendor in the industry
Highly commended – Microsoft Office 365: Business Software Product of the Year For a product that offers excellent building quality, reliability and function
|
| V3 Technology Awards 2011
Enterprise Software Firm 2011 Voted by the readers as the most consistent, best performing software firm
Microsoft Windows SkyDrive: Best Mobile Management Software Voted by the readers in recognition of being the best management software in the industry
Microsoft/Skype: Best Acquisition Voted by the readers in recognition of being the most interesting and potentially lucrative acquisition
|
| PC Pro Awards 2011
Microsoft Office 365: Best Desktop Application For software that’s made the biggest difference to PC Pro readers’ lives – at home or at work
Finalist – Microsoft Windows Phone 7: Software of the Year |
|
Windows Phone: Operating Systems of the Year It has the most potential, with a unique interface and a rapidly growing apps selection. It has a great looking UI and doesn’t look like Android or iOS.’ |
| T3 Awards 2011 Gadget of the Year In recognition of the groundbreaking technology that has revolutionised motion and voice control in gaming
|
| MCV Awards
New Games Brand Voted for by over 70 industry panelists, Dance Central 2 was awarded this in recognition of its unique soundtrack and incredible application of Kinect
|
| The Royal Academy of Engineering
The MacRobert Award UK’s top engineering innovation award – won by the team from MSRC for their contribution to the development of Kinect |

Community Connect
“What an awesome event, what can I say…….quite simply the best ever community connect. Thank you so much, simply stunning”
“Ability to meet others in similar roles and to share knowledge and experience”
“It was a great success – we even had people from outside the MCS CRM team”
Community Connect is a full day event held twice-yearly, with all Technical Consultants in the UK Consulting Services business coming together in Reading to connect with their peers, share expertise and learn about developments at Microsoft. This also provides Consultants with an excellent opportunity for face-to-face networking time with their peers.
This technology-centric event includes keynote presentations, round table events, cross-collaboration and specific areas of focus for each technical discipline. The events carry two themes each year, focusing either on building technical depth OR breadth of skills within the Microsoft portfolio, which is an excellent way to aid learning and development, building your expertise…
